20080257292 | Control device for electrically driven varible valve timing apparatus - At time of starting an engine, stop/rotation of an electric motor is sensed based on presence/absence of output pulses of an encoder installed in the motor. Controlling of power supply to the motor is prohibited to maintain an off-state of the motor until start of rotation of the motor is sensed. When the start of the motor is sensed, the controlling of the power supply to the motor is started. At time of stopping the engine, stop/rotation of the motor is sensed based on time intervals of pulses outputted from the encoder. The controlling of the power supply to the motor is enabled until sensing of stopping of rotation of the motor. When the stopping of rotation of the motor is sensed, the controlling of the power supply to the motor is prohibited to stop the power supply to the motor. | 10-23-2008 |
20090018755 | CONTROLLER FOR DIRECT INJECTION ENGINE - When an engine is at starting or at cold state, a closing time of an exhaust valve is set before an intake top dead center to close the exhaust valve early. An exhaust residual gas is compressed by a cylinder to raise an inner cylinder temperature. A pre-fuel injection is performed from a time of closing the exhaust valve to a time of the intake top dead center in such a manner that the pre-injected fuel is combusted to raise the inner cylinder temperature. This increase in temperature expedites an atomization of fuel injected at a main fuel injection. A wet amount of fuel is reduced and HC emission is also reduced. | 01-15-2009 |

20140014835 | ELECTRON MICROSCOPE SAMPLE HOLDER AND SAMPLE OBSERVATION METHOD - The present invention makes it possible, even when using an ordinary electron beam device (not an environment-controlled electron beam device), to create locally a low vacuum condition in the vicinity of a sample and cool said sample by means of a sample holder alone, without modifying the device or adding equipment such as a gas cylinder. The sample to be observed is placed in a sample holder provided with: a vessel that can contain a substance to serve as a gas source; and a through-hole in the bottom of a sample mount on said vessel. Via the through-hole, gas evaporating or volatilizing from the vessel is supplied to the sample under observation, thereby creating a localized low-vacuum state at or in the vicinity of the sample. Also, the heat of vaporization required for volatilization can be used to cool the sample. | 01-16-2014 |

20120043510 | COATED SILVER NANOPARTICLES AND MANUFACTURING METHOD THEREFOR - The present invention provides coated silver nanoparticles for use as an electrically conductive material capable of sintering at lower temperatures that is able to be used even with flexible printed substrates having low heat resistance, and a manufacturing method therefor. The coated silver nanoparticles of the present invention have a mean particle diameter of 30 nm or less and are coated with protective molecules amine, and are characterized in that the weight loss rate when heated to 160° C. in thermogravimetric measurement is 30% or more. The coated silver nanoparticles of the present invention are also characterized in that a silver-colored sintered film can be formed by sintering at a temperature of 100° C. or lower for 1 hour or less. These coated silver nanoparticles are manufactured by mixing a silver compound that forms metallic silver when decomposed by heating, an alkylamine and an alkyldiamine to prepare a complex compound, and by thermally decomposing the silver compound by heating the complex compound. | 02-23-2012 |

20090195219 | BATTERY SOC ESTIMATION PROGRAM, WIRELESS TRANSIT SYSTEM, AND METHOD OF CHARGING THE BATTERY - Occurrence of overcharging and over discharging of batteries mounted on vehicles that travel on predetermined tracks in a wireless transit system is prevented by estimating SOC of the batteries with accuracy. The program in which an equivalent circuit of the battery is set such that the equivalent circuit is composed of three circuit elements connected in series, a first component resistance which is influenced by instantaneous current variation, a component circuit consisting of a capacitance and a second component resistance connected in parallel which is influenced by slow and excessive response, and a terminal voltage of the battery, runs the computer to calculate open circuit voltage of the equivalent circuit using a value of the first component resistance calculated from measurement of current and voltage of the battery and value of k(=the second component resistance/the first component resistance) and τ(=the capacitance×the second component resistance) which are constant values specific to the battery determined based on measurements, and to calculate state of charge of the battery from the open circuit voltage. | 08-06-2009 |
